Duncrahill Stud

Duncrahill stud    

http://www.duncrahillstud.co.uk

The Links Vet Group has an extensive equine client list, and aims to offer advice and help with all manner of equine health issues.

We have extensive contact with Duncrahill stud, which has excellent facilities that we have access to, for procedures including artificial insemination, isolation boxes, restricted movement courts, pens for anaesthesia and recovery, and an Xray room.

The stud itself offers many of these facilities to the local equine community for private use.

Pet  Microchipping

Pet Micro-chipping

http://www.tracer-microchips.co.uk

The Links Vet Group promotes micro-chipping of all pets. Cheap, safe and effective, microchips provide an indelible method of identifying animals, and thereby facilitating the return of lost or strayed animals to their owners.

The Tracer Microchip is the perfect way of ensuring your pets can be easily reunited with you should they get lost or go missing.  Tracer is also the method of pet identification most used by veterinary surgeons in the UK.
